I suspect, as Dave suggested, that the real issue is "There are..."

Presumably, if it's a matter of menu choices, the doc continues by
naming or describing them. I suggest some variation of what Dave
proposed. "You can save test results in two ways:" followed by two
bullet items.

Or, for a procedure step, an imperative version: "Save the test results
by doing one of the following:" again followed by two bullet items.
